Getting a Kia Xceed on finance

  1. Research the Vehicle:

    • The Kia XCeed is a stylish compact crossover, offering a combination of design, practicality, and modern features.
    • Familiarise yourself with its various trim levels, engine variants, and key features.
    • If you're interested in a used model, explore the specific year you're eyeing and any updates or changes made in subsequent years.
  2. Searching for a Used Model:

    • For the best deal on a used Kia XCeed on finance, start with Kia's approved-used dealerships. Vehicles here usually come with a warranty and are inspected to meet the brand's standards.
    • Additionally, explore online marketplaces, local dealerships, and car supermarkets for a wider range of options and pricing.
  3. Finance Options:

    • Personal Contract Purchase (PCP): Typically begins with a deposit, followed by monthly instalments. At the end, you can choose to make a final payment to own the car, hand it back, or renew the contract with a new vehicle.
    • Hire Purchase (HP): After a deposit, you'll clear the car's value in monthly instalments. Once all payments are made, the vehicle is yours.
    • Leasing: Essentially a rental, you'll have the Kia XCeed for a specific period, returning it at the end.
    • Personal Loan: Obtain a loan from a bank or lender to buy the car, then repay in monthly instalments.
  4. Collect and Compare Quotes:

    • Secure finance quotes from Kia dealerships and third-party finance companies. Some might offer attractive rates, especially if you're looking for a used Kia XCeed on finance.
    • Pay special attention to the APR (Annual Percentage Rate) to get a clearer view of the total borrowing cost.
  5. Impact of Credit Score:

    • Your credit rating can influence the finance terms and rates you're offered.
    • It's a good idea to review your credit score with UK agencies like Experian, Equifax, or TransUnion before applying and address any discrepancies you find.
  6. Budgeting:

    • Determine a monthly payment amount that's within your budget.
    • Remember, a bigger deposit can lead to reduced monthly payments.
  7. Understanding the Agreement:

    • If considering a PCP or lease deal, be mindful of any mileage restrictions.
    • Ensure you're clear on any charges for early contract termination or surpassing the set mileage.
  8. Negotiation:

    • Use your research as leverage to negotiate both the vehicle price and finance terms. Even if you're getting a used Kia XCeed on finance, there's usually some wiggle room.
    • Always consider the overall repayment amount over the contract period, not just monthly figures.
  9. Finalise the Deal:

    • Once you're happy with the terms, you'll need to fill out the necessary paperwork.
    • Carefully read through all terms before signing and keep copies of every agreement.
  10. Insurance:

  • Ensure you have the right car insurance in place before taking ownership of the XCeed. Compare different providers to secure a competitive rate.
  1. End-of-Agreement Decisions:
  • For PCP agreements: At the end, you can opt to make the balloon payment, return the car, or start a new finance agreement.
  • With HP: The car is yours after all payments.
  • If leasing, ensure the car is ready for return, adhering to the contract's specified conditions.
  1. Other Costs:
  • Factor in other potential expenses, including road tax, maintenance, and fuel.

When considering financing a vehicle, always ensure the selected terms fit both your present and projected financial conditions. If ever uncertain, seeking guidance from financial experts or professionals can be beneficial.

About the Kia Xceed

Striding confidently into the burgeoning world of crossover SUVs, the Kia XCeed presents itself as a harmonious blend of style, functionality, and innovation. Specifically engineered with the UK's diverse roads and discerning drivers in mind, the XCeed demonstrates Kia's ambition in expanding its modern vehicle repertoire.

Carving a Distinct Niche:

Launched in 2019, the Kia XCeed emerged from the shadows of the esteemed Ceed hatchback, forging its own identity. While it borrows the core underpinnings, the XCeed's elevated stance, sleek profile, and dynamic design cues distinctly set it apart, catering to those desiring SUV virtues with coupe-like elegance.

Design Excellence and Ingenuity:

Embodying a sporty aesthetic, the XCeed showcases a bold front fascia, accompanied by intricately designed LED headlights. Inside, the cabin marries ergonomic design with advanced tech features, including a state-of-the-art infotainment system and a suite of safety amenities. Whether cruising through city lanes or embarking on rural adventures, the XCeed ensures a ride that's both engaging and comfortable.

Meeting Its Market Match:

In the UK's competitive automotive market, the XCeed squares off against rivals like the Ford Focus Active, Volkswagen T-Roc, and Peugeot 3008. But with its compelling price point, generous equipment list, and the allure of Kia's unmatched 7-year warranty, the XCeed carves out a strong position for itself.
